
Rubio orders State Dept to dump Calibri font and restore Times New Roman, reversing Biden-era order
Fox News
U.S. Secretary of State Marco Rubio ordered the State Department to switch from Calibri font back to Times New Roman, reversing Antony Blinken's accessibility initiative.

Rubio, who has sought to eliminate DEIA elements within the department, wrote in the memo, "To restore decorum and professionalism to the Department’s written work products and abolish yet another wasteful DEIA program, the Department is returning to Times New Roman as its standard typeface."
